The Human Library is an organisation that curates a library of people.

They organise events where readers ‘borrow’ human beings serving as open books and have conversations they would not normally have access to.
As they mention on their website, “Every human book from our bookshelf, represent a group in our society that is often subjected to prejudice, stigmatisation or discrimination because of their lifestyle, diagnosis, belief, disability, social status, ethnic origin.”
